What is the digital signature legitimateness for funeral leave policy in Mexico

The digital signature legitimateness for funeral leave policy in Mexico refers to the legal acceptance of electronic signatures in the context of documenting and processing funeral leave requests. This policy allows organizations to streamline their HR processes by enabling employees to submit leave requests electronically. In Mexico, digital signatures are recognized under the Federal Civil Code and the Electronic Signature Law, which provide a framework for their validity. This ensures that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as traditional handwritten signatures, facilitating efficient handling of sensitive matters such as bereavement leave.

Legal use of the digital signature legitimateness for funeral leave policy in Mexico

The legal use of digital signatures in the context of funeral leave policy in Mexico is governed by established laws that recognize electronic signatures as valid. The Electronic Signature Law outlines the conditions under which digital signatures are deemed legitimate, ensuring they meet specific security and identity verification standards. This legal framework provides assurance to both employers and employees that electronically signed documents are enforceable and can be used in legal proceedings if necessary. It is important for organizations to ensure compliance with these regulations when implementing digital signature processes.
